- [ ] Off-site run: master key set for the Dunharrow annex. Shift lead to count all keys against the Fennwick register, seal them in the tamper-evident pouch, and record the pouch number in the run log. Keys must never leave the courier's person during transit. Confirm the Aldermoor courier's badge before release, then relay the confidential hand-over instruction that appears directly below this item.

handover note for yagep-tagef: the fenok sorwyn courier leaves the fraok sileth sorax ledger at gate 2873 under passcode 476683

Runbook: DeployBot account recovery. If DeployBot (the chat bot posting deploy status to #releases at Korvane Systems) loses its session, do not re-register. Open the Marnic console, select the bot identity, hit Revoke Tokens, then Re-enroll. The bot rejoins within two minutes. If re-enroll fails twice, escalate to the platform on-call and use the recovery flow instead. The recovery flow prompts for the passphrase below.

vault phrase of kawip-fahof = istax-fraion-oliael-jorius-ralir

☐ Before rotating the Tocksweep scheduler keys, confirm the cron drift investigation is closed: support should verify that no jobs on the Hallin cluster are still firing more than 90 seconds late, and that the clock-sync fix has been deployed to every worker. Attach the final drift report to the ceremony record. When both checks pass, unseal the rotation workstation using the recovery passphrase noted immediately below this item.

recovery phrase for kagep-kadug: praox-wenael